About this property

33 Arbour Close, Luton, LU3 4AQ is a detached house on Arbour Close in Luton. Stede's estimated value for September 2026 is £396,000. The likely range is £390,000 to £401,000. It is the average of 2 independent methods that re-index recorded sale prices to today. The confidence score is 61 out of 100 (medium), based on how recent the most recent recorded sale is.

It last sold in August 2016 for £302,500. It has 2 sales on record, the earliest in 2004. The current estimate is 31% higher than that price. The current owner has held it for about 10 years.

Its EPC energy-efficiency rating is band D (58 out of 100), with a potential of band C (72) after the recommended improvements. The certificate records a total floor area of 98 m² (1,055 sq ft). It was lodged in June 2010.

The modelled value is up 2% over the past year and up 18% over the past five years.

Among 10 nearby properties Stede tracks in the LU3 area, estimated values run from £306,000 to £480,000. This detached house's £396,000 sits toward the lower end of that range.
